- In this special episode of Jonesy's Jukebox, Jonesy had a very special guest: himself! Host #MattPinfield stepped in to interview Jonesy about stealing instruments from David Bowie, cursing out a drunk TV show host on live television, and the #SexPistols falling apart after becoming an instant household name.

On December 3, 2018, Pinfield suffered a near-fatal accident when he was
crossing the street near his Hollywood home. He broke his leg in two
places and split his head open all the way to the skull after hitting
the windshield headfirst and whacking his head a second time on the
